Validación de datos de importación de Excel

Introducción

En el mundo actual, impulsado por los datos, es fundamental garantizar la precisión y la fiabilidad de los datos importados. Aspose.Cells para Java ofrece una solución eficaz para la validación de datos de importación de Excel. En esta guía paso a paso, le explicaremos el proceso de implementación de la validación de datos para las importaciones de Excel mediante Aspose.Cells para Java. Tanto si es un desarrollador experimentado como si es nuevo en el mundo de la programación Java, este artículo le proporcionará los conocimientos y el código fuente que necesita para destacarse en la validación de datos.

Entendiendo los conceptos básicos

Antes de profundizar en la implementación, comprendamos los aspectos básicos de la validación de datos. La validación de datos es el proceso de verificar la precisión, integridad y completitud de los datos antes de importarlos a una aplicación o base de datos. Ayuda a prevenir errores y garantiza que solo se acepten datos válidos.

Paso 1: Configuración del entorno

Para comenzar nuestro recorrido, primero debemos configurar el entorno de desarrollo. Siga estos pasos:

  1. Instalar Java Development Kit (JDK): asegúrate de tener el JDK instalado en tu sistema. Puedes descargarlo desde el sitio web de Oracle.

  2. Descargar Aspose.Cells: Visita elPágina de descarga de Aspose.Cells para Java Para obtener la biblioteca, siga las instrucciones de instalación proporcionadas.

  3. Crear un proyecto Java: configure un nuevo proyecto Java en su entorno de desarrollo integrado (IDE) preferido.

  4. Agregue Aspose.Cells a su proyecto: incluya la biblioteca Aspose.Cells en su proyecto como una dependencia.

Paso 2: Cargar el archivo Excel

Ahora que nuestro entorno está listo, procedamos a cargar el archivo Excel que contiene los datos a importar.

// Código Java para cargar un archivo Excel
Workbook workbook = new Workbook("example.xlsx");
Worksheet worksheet = workbook.getWorksheets().get(0);

Paso 3: Definir reglas de validación de datos

Para garantizar la precisión de los datos importados, debemos definir reglas de validación de datos. Estas reglas restringen el tipo y los valores de los datos que se pueden ingresar.

// Código Java para definir reglas de validación de datos
DataValidation dataValidation = worksheet.getValidations().addDataValidation("A1:A10", DataValidationType.WHOLE, DataValidationOperator.BETWEEN, "1", "100");
dataValidation.setFormula1("1");
dataValidation.setFormula2("100");

Paso 4: Aplicar la validación de datos

Ahora, apliquemos las reglas de validación de datos al rango deseado en la hoja de Excel.

// Código Java para aplicar la validación de datos
dataValidation.setShowInput(true);
dataValidation.setShowError(true);

Preguntas frecuentes

¿Qué es la validación de datos?

La validación de datos es el proceso de comprobar la precisión, integridad y completitud de los datos antes de importarlos a una aplicación o base de datos. Ayuda a prevenir errores y garantiza que solo se acepten datos válidos.

¿Por qué es importante la validación de datos?

La validación de datos es importante porque ayuda a mantener la precisión y la coherencia de los datos. Evita la introducción de datos incorrectos o incompletos, lo que conduce a una mejor toma de decisiones y a una mejor calidad de los datos.

¿Puedo personalizar las reglas de validación de datos?

Sí, puede personalizar las reglas de validación de datos para que coincidan con los requisitos específicos de su aplicación. Aspose.Cells para Java ofrece flexibilidad para definir reglas.

¿Qué tipos de validación de datos se admiten?

Aspose.Cells para Java admite varios tipos de validación de datos, incluidos números enteros, decimales, fechas, longitudes de texto y más.

¿Es Aspose.Cells para Java adecuado para la validación de datos complejos?

Sí, Aspose.Cells para Java es adecuado para manejar escenarios complejos de validación de datos, lo que lo convierte en una herramienta poderosa para el procesamiento de datos.

Conclusión

En esta guía completa, hemos explorado el proceso de implementación de la validación de datos de importación de Excel mediante Aspose.Cells para Java. Si sigue los pasos descritos en este artículo, podrá garantizar la precisión y la fiabilidad de los datos importados en sus aplicaciones Java. La validación de datos es un aspecto fundamental de la gestión de datos y Aspose.Cells para Java simplifica el proceso.

Ahora, con el conocimiento y el código fuente proporcionados, está listo para mejorar sus capacidades de validación de datos y mejorar la experiencia del usuario. ¡Que disfrute codificando!